The Department of Social Welfare and Development (DSWD) has welcomed United Kingdom (UK) Ambassador to the Philippines Laure Beaufils at the National Resource Operations Center (NROC) on Nov. 18 to inspect the center’s Mechanized Production System (MechPS).

The UK is one of the donors of the MechPS which has been instrumental and of great use in the efficient and fast production of Family Food Packs (FFPs) that the Department utilizes as augmentation assistance to local government units (LGUs) during disasters or calamities.

Through the assistance of the United Nations-World Food Programme (WFP), a similar MechPS from the UK was also set up in Cebu City and reinstalled in Mandaue, Cebu which caters to the Visayas Region and nearby areas in Mindanao.

This contribution of the UK had played an important role during the past disasters allowing government servicemen and volunteers to extend and deliver the much needed food packs in due time and with ease to the worse affected areas.

During the visit, Beaufils was joined by Undersecretary for Disaster Response Management Group Marco Bautista, Undersecretary for Social Welfare and Development Sally Navarro, Assistant Secretary for Luzon Affairs Marites Maristela, Assistant Secretary for Mindanao Affairs Arnel Garcia, and Assistant Secretary for Office of the Secretary Concerns Irene Dumlao.
